Principles of Data Science

study guides for every class

that actually explain what's on your next test

Cloud computing

from class:

Principles of Data Science

Definition

Cloud computing is the delivery of various services over the internet, including storage, processing power, and software applications. This approach allows users to access and utilize resources without needing to own or maintain physical hardware. It enables scalability, flexibility, and cost-effectiveness, making it a crucial component for managing and analyzing large sets of data.

congrats on reading the definition of cloud computing.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Cloud computing allows for easy scaling of resources based on demand, which is essential for handling big data applications that require varying amounts of processing power and storage.
  2. It provides a cost-effective solution as users pay only for the resources they use rather than investing in expensive hardware.
  3. Security and data privacy are critical concerns in cloud computing; providers implement measures like encryption and compliance with regulations to protect user data.
  4. The cloud enables collaboration among teams by allowing multiple users to access and work on data simultaneously from different locations.
  5. Different deployment models exist, such as public, private, and hybrid clouds, each offering unique benefits depending on organizational needs.

Review Questions

  • How does cloud computing enhance the ability to manage big data challenges effectively?
    • Cloud computing enhances the management of big data challenges by providing scalable resources that can adjust to fluctuating demands. Organizations can leverage cloud infrastructure to store vast amounts of data without needing to invest heavily in physical hardware. Additionally, the cloud offers advanced tools and services that enable efficient data processing and analytics, helping businesses make informed decisions quickly.
  • Discuss the implications of security and privacy in cloud computing regarding big data storage and processing.
    • Security and privacy in cloud computing are crucial when it comes to storing and processing big data. Cloud providers face pressures to implement robust security measures like encryption, access controls, and compliance with regulations such as GDPR. Failure to address these concerns can lead to significant risks including data breaches, loss of customer trust, and legal ramifications. Thus, organizations must carefully assess their cloud provider's security protocols before migrating sensitive data.
  • Evaluate the advantages and potential drawbacks of using cloud computing for big data solutions in modern enterprises.
    • The advantages of using cloud computing for big data solutions include cost efficiency, scalability, and access to advanced analytics tools without significant upfront investments. However, potential drawbacks include reliance on internet connectivity, which can affect accessibility during outages, and concerns regarding data security and privacy when using third-party providers. Enterprises must weigh these factors carefully to determine if cloud computing aligns with their specific needs and risk tolerance.

"Cloud computing" also found in:

Subjects (137)

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ides